Hundreds joined Harris County Precinct 4 Deputies Wednesday afternoon at the Enchanted Cypress Ballroom for a fund raiser for an injured deputy. Last month Deputy Constable Gay was responding to a family disturbance near SH 249 and SH99. As he arrived one of the persons involved in the disturbance shot Gay 7-times in the legs. He was able to call out for help. Units responded and after an extensive search was able to find the suspect. Gay spent close to 18-hours in surgery to repair the damage to his legs. Doctors saw it could be up to 6-months of rehab before he is able to walk again. During that time his family will be incurring expenses due to Gay not able to work his normal extra jobs which provided for his wife and children. In addition to Christmas just weeks away. BBQ plates were sold and there were several silent auctions. Many of the auction items were quite popular as they related to the World Champion Houston Astro’s. Gay was also in attendance and was in good spirits as he laughed and joked with fellow deputies.
